查看: 1697|回复: 2

流程环节流转时 如何获得当前环节正在处理的人?

升级   0.1%

136

主题

241

回帖

10

积分

注册会员

Rank: 2

积分
10
发表于 2024-6-6 11:25:29 | 显示全部楼层 |阅读模式
本帖最后由 szhtest 于 2024-6-6 11:27 编辑



API文档里只有web表单的获取。
如果用var task = this.workContext.getTask();在这个环节获取到的又是上一个环节的处理人

有没有什么能像表单的this.session.user一样在流程设计中获取到当前处理者的,流程中写脚本经常要用到。如果没有直接办法的话能不能有什么迂回办法获取环节当前处理人的(有的时候是用路由选人的方式选取的,不能直接获取环节固定经办人)
回复

使用道具 举报

升级   100%

139

主题

1万

回帖

4万

积分

超级版主

Rank: 8Rank: 8

积分
41458
发表于 2024-6-7 10:30:01 | 显示全部楼层
您具体是在哪里获取,多数地方 this.workContext.getTask();获取的就是当前处理人
回复

使用道具 举报

升级   0.1%

136

主题

241

回帖

10

积分

注册会员

Rank: 2

积分
10
发表于 2024-6-7 12:09:45 | 显示全部楼层
论坛管理员 发表于 2024-6-7 10:30
您具体是在哪里获取,多数地方 this.workContext.getTask();获取的就是当前处理人

印象中如果该环节只到达还没流转的情况下,在该环节事件上的this.workContext.getTask()拿的就是上个环节的处理人?
回复

使用道具 举报

发表回复

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

联系客服 关注微信 下载APP 返回顶部 返回列表
viewthread